This problem is a follow on to the problems Round and Round and Round and Where Is the Dot?

Use your calculator to find decimal values for the following:
Sin 50 , Cos 40
Sin 70 , Cos 20
Sin 15 , Cos 75

What do you notice and why does that happen?

The film suggests a way to understand Sine and Cosine ratios (or lengths, if the hypotenuse has length one), for angles beyond the 0 to 90 range, in other words beyond angles which occur in right-angled triangles.

Which of these statements do you think are true?:

sin 150 =sin 30 (notice that 180 - 30 = 150)

sin 150 =sin 330

sin 150 =sin 210

sin 30 =sin 330

cos 30 =cos 330

cos 50 =cos 130

sin 150 =cos 30

sin 150 =cos 60

sin 300 =cos 30

You could use your calculator to check.

What other relationships can you find?

Can you make some general statements?
